Prevent: in-meeting invites / joining meetings days before & after
I work at a school so we've disallowed students from voice/video calling and chat, else they'd be calling staff at all times of the day just to say hello / be annoying. However, it appears that students can invite anybody to a meeting via the participants panel in a meeting - even if they're only attendees. (1) Is there a policy I've missed to disable that?
..because that gives them the ability to effectively call any member of staff, because they can go to the calendar and join a scheduled meeting days before it takes place so they're the only one in the meeting, then just invite anyone they like.. so (2) is there a way to prevent students joining meetings before / after they've occurred? Am I missing something?
TLDR: Is there any way to prevent people joining a scheduled meeting early/late, and is there a way to prevent them inviting people to a meeting they're in via the participants window?

Hi,
Attendees in a meeting can invite others users into a meeting. If you want this changed the best way is to create a uservoice and request this. https://microsoftteams.uservoice.com/
Currently there is no wait to stop users for joining or interact in the meeting before it starts. There is a lobby setting for each meeting but unfortunately all internal users will always bypass the lobby. There is an uservoice request asking that internal users have to wait in the lobby too, that might help you a bit. Vote for that uservoice.
